A child's tent can be modeled as a pyramid with a square base whose sides measure 60 inches and whose height measures 84 inches.
IgorC [24]

Answer:

The volume of the tent is 100,800\ in^{3}

Step-by-step explanation:

we know that

The volume of the square pyramid (child's tent) is equal to

V=\frac{1}{3}b^{2}h

we have

b=60\ in

h=84\ in

substitute

V=\frac{1}{3}(60^{2})(84)=100,800\ in^{3}

Find the sum of the series Summation from n equals 1 to infinity (StartFraction 3 Over StartRoot n plus 2 EndRoot EndFraction mi
Marizza181 [45]

Looks like the series is supposed to be

\displaystyle\sum_{n=1}^\infty\frac3{\sqrt{n+2}}-\frac3{\sqrt{n+3}}

The series telescopes; consider the kth partial sum of the series,

S_k=\displaystyle\sum_{n=1}^k\frac3{\sqrt{n+2}}-\frac3{\sqrt{n+3}}

S_k=\displaystyle\left(\frac3{\sqrt3}-\frac32\right)+\left(\frac32-\frac3{\sqrt5}\right)+\cdots+\left(\frac3{\sqrt{k+1}}-\frac3{\sqrt{k+2}}\right)+\left(\frac3{\sqrt{k+2}}-\frac3{\sqrt{k+3}}\right)

\implies S_k=\dfrac3{\sqrt3}-\dfrac3{\sqrt{k+3}}

As k\to\infty, the second term converges to 0, leaving us with

\displaystyle\sum_{n=1}^\infty\frac3{\sqrt{n+2}}-\frac3{\sqrt{n+3}}=\frac3{\sqrt3}=\boxed{\sqrt3}}
